Rhodesdale Maryland Weather Trends

Rhodesdale Precipitation

With Rhodesdale receiving 61.44 inches of precipitation in the last year, it is clear that the area experiences a decent amount of rainfall. However, compared to the national average of 50.61 inches, Rhodesdale is in a higher percentile both nationally and within Maryland. This means that Rhodesdale could benefit significantly from harnessing the power of solar energy to offset high electricity costs.

Rhodesdale’s UV Rating

With an average UV rating of 4.36, Rhodesdale experiences a good amount of sun exposure throughout the year. Even though it falls slightly below the national average, Rhodesdale still ranks relatively high in both the nation and Maryland. This level of UV exposure makes Rhodesdale an ideal location for installing solar panels to take advantage of the abundant sunlight and save on electricity bills.

Rhodesdale’s Cloud Cover

With an average of 44% cloud cover, Rhodesdale experiences slightly more cloudy days compared to the national average. However, this falls within the average for Maryland. Despite the cloud cover variability throughout the year, Rhodesdale still has plenty of clear days suitable for solar energy production. By harnessing solar power, residents can offset their energy consumption even on cloudier days.

Rhodesdale Maryland Electricity Costs

At $0.15/kw, Rhodesdale residents pay more for electricity compared to the national and state averages of $0.13/kw.
